# Network Commons License (v1.0.4)

The Network Commons License is the framework that governs the network commons.

## The License

The Network Commons License (NCL) describes the terms and conditions associated with the use of free and
open networks, and so enables individuals, communities, companies, governments and other organizations to
adopt or support the same.

The NCL is rooted in the following four tenets:
- Participants are free to use the network for any purpose that does not limit the freedom of others
to do the same.
- Participants are free to know how the network and its components function.
- Participants are free to offer and accept services on the network on their own terms.
- By joining or adding services to the free network, you agree to extend the network to others under
the same conditions.

## Terms

### Participation
- The free network honors the human right to communication, and aims for the maximum possible
benefit for its constituents. Disputes regarding the right and proper execution of this framework
should be resolved through the consensus of network stakeholders according to these principles.
- Network devices and infrastructure can be financed and capitalized in any manner that does not
seek to profit off of other participants in the network.
- The network as a whole does not have any owner or proprietor, regardless of any specific
contribution to the network.
- Network participants agree to extend the network on the same terms and conditions that they
receive it, allowing all data to transit their own portion of the network without manipulating that
data for any reason other than network maintenance.
- Network participants agree only to the terms of this License - any other agreement must be
explicitly expressed and accepted.
- In order to maximize connectivity and network growth, network constituents are encouraged to
allow other network participants to install devices in their facilities, but this permission is always
discretionary and can be revoked at any time.
- Commercial access to the network must extend and share the network.
- Data from the network is not logged or stored.

### Provision of Services
The contents and services of the network, including access to the Internet are offered on their own terms.

These general principles apply:
- The free network serves only as a conduit of information - the network itself has nothing to do with
hosted services and is not liable for them.
- Content and services may be created and shared at will.
- Content creators or owners can license their creations with the license of their choice, with no
restriction. Unless otherwise stated, services are considered gratis, and offered “as is”, and
without any warranty.
- The free network makes no guarantee regarding the availability of Internet access.
- Should it become necessary to shape network traffic in order to optimize network performance,
real-time communications may be given priority over delay-tolerant forms. In the case that traffic is
shaped or manipulated, such practices must be transparently disclosed, and the exact policies in
use must be published.
- Where possible, information regarding network throughput and availability should be published to
allow the network participants to diagnose incidents by themselves.
- Network participants agree not to transmit contents that might jeopardize the well being of other
participants or operation of the network itself, including, but not limited to illegal content,
unsolicited communications, and malicious software.

### Use of Spectrum
- Participants must use spectrum reasonably and responsibly, using the minimum transmission
power necessary to achieve intended service levels.
- Coordination and cooperation should be used, whenever possible, to avoid interference and
minimize spectral pollution.
Security and Liability
- Network participants are responsible for the security of their own systems.
- Participants should assume that all information transiting the free network is visible to others, and
encrypt their communications accordingly.
- Private networks can be connected to the open network and use firewalls to regulate access and
traffic between those networks. Those private networks are not under the terms and conditions of
this License, and their owners are responsible for their own security.
- The free network is not responsible for any damage caused to or by participants in the network.
- The free network disclaims all liability for the behavior of its participants.

## Conditions
- Adoption of this License can be expressed by individuals or organizations and implies the
acceptance of the License's terms and conditions. At any time, any member can revoke this
adoption and therefore reclaim their own network devices or equipment. Device ownership is
never lost, regardless of where devices are placed.
- The Network Commons License is distributed under a Creative Commons Non-commercial,
Attribution, Share-alike license, which stipulates that derivative works are allowed, but that they
may not be used for commercial purposes, must give credit to the Network Commons License,
and must be released under these same conditions.
